Two arrested for trying to sell idols stolen from temple near Ponneri

April 29, 2016 12:00 am | Updated 05:32 am IST - CHENNAI:

The idol wing of the CID on Thursday arrested two brokers who had been planning to sell three Panchaloha idols stolen from a Shiva temple near Ponneri. The idols went missing on May 15 last year.

The idols are worth a few crores of rupees. A few days ago, they were recovered from a place near the temple. Based on information from the persons who had stolen the idols and were arrested last year, Saravana Kumar and Udaya Kumar, who were planning to sell the idols to an antique dealer, were held. — Staff Reporter
